Rangers have completed a permanent deal for KRC Genk winger Ianis Hagi, the Belgian club say.
The Romania international, son of Barcelona and Real Madrid icon Gheorghe Hagi, moved to Ibrox on loan in January for the rest of the season.
Rangers - yet to confirm the permanent move - had an option to buy after the expiry of the loan.
No fee has been disclosed by Genk, who wished Hagi "the best of luck in his further career".
Hagi scored three goals in 12 appearances for Rangers - including a double in the thrilling comeback Europa League last-32 win against Braga - before football in Scotland was suspended on 13 March.
